Kenz Henz recalls Grade AA Large Pasture Raised Eggs

Kenz Henz Grade AA Large Pasture Raised Eggs were recalled for potential Salmonella contamination. Consuming contaminated eggs can cause serious foodborne illness.

Class I (our estimate)A reasonable probability that eating this product will cause serious health problems or death.

The agency has not published a classification for this recall yet. FDA enforcement data runs about a month behind the initial announcement, so we estimate severity from the stated hazard and replace it with the official class when it arrives.
